Finally, I would like to remind you a few words. Now that the weather is getting warmer, some vegetables will inevitably “revive new life” after being left for a long time. Do not eat:

It is not recommended to eat potatoes that have turned green and sprouted, especially those that have turned black inside;

Broccoli flowers can be eaten, but the taste and nutritional value will be worse;

The cabbage (cabbage) turns black and can be eaten, which is mainly caused by the oxidation of the leaves after contact with the air;

Garlic can be eaten after germination. After germination for a long time, it will grow into garlic sprouts, and with a little patience, it will grow into garlic sprouts;

Sprouted sweet potatoes can be eaten, but it will affect the taste and nutritional value; but if they are moldy and black, don’t eat them, as they will become bitter and produce toxins.

Use these tips

Food lasts longer

1

Leafy greens can be wrapped in plastic wrap or plastic wrap

Fresh leafy greens have a high water content, and once the water evaporates, the vegetable will wilt. At the same time, there will be many microorganisms on the surface of fresh green leafy vegetables. If they are stored for a certain period of time, the microorganisms will multiply and the vegetables will “rotten”.

Therefore, to achieve “inhibition of microorganisms” + “lock water”, thenCan prolong the storage period.

The method is: buy vegetables after they come home, pick clean rotten leaves, wrap them with absorbent kitchen paper, or wash the vegetables carefully, use kitchen paper towel to gently remove the surface moisture Suck it off, then wrap it in plastic wrap or put it in a plastic bag and store it in the refrigerator.

2

Cool the refrigerator for longer storage time

The default refrigeration temperature of many refrigerator compartments is 4 ℃, we consider setting the temperature to 0-2 ℃. At this temperature, microorganisms are less likely to multiply, and the dish can be stored longer.

How to tune? Newer refrigerators with a display panel can be operated directly on the panel; if there is no display panel, you can find the knob inside the refrigerator and increase the number of gears.

But don’t adjust the temperature below 0 ℃. If the temperature is too low, the vegetables that stick to the wall of the refrigerator will be easily frozen.

3

For a few months, put it in the freezer

If you want “once and for all”, and you don’t have to worry about hoarding vegetables for a few months, then you can try freezing.

Yes,vegetables can also be frozen, which directly extends their shelf life to many months!

The method is: first blanch the vegetables in boiling water (about 1-2 minutes), then quickly transfer the vegetables to cold water to cool down after blanching, and then drain the water as much as possible and put them in a fresh-keeping bag , put in the freezer layer.

For green leafy vegetables, just wash and blanch directly. For roots or fruits, cut them into small pieces before blanching. The purpose of blanching is to inactivate the enzymes in the vegetables, so that they will no longer consume their own nutrients.

Although this is equivalent to cooking one more time, the nutrition and taste of the vegetables will be lost, but it can ensure that the nutrition will not be further lost during the longer freezing process.

2

Buy some dried vegetables

For example, dried day lily, fungus, white fungus, dried mushroom, yuba, dried kelp, etc., do not need additional processing, just need to be placed in a dry room temperature, and do not occupy the refrigerator space.

It should be noted that the soaking time of dry goods must not be too long! Generally, 4-6 hours of cold water soaking is sufficient.

Soaking for too long can easily cause microbial reproduction and cause food poisoning. It is recommended to soak in the refrigerator.

Finished baby food and dairy products

Dairy: milk powder, milk, cheese, etc.

Dairy products such as milk powder, milk and cheese must be prepared in advance for children during special periods.

Ultra-high temperature sterilized milk and canned milk powder that can be stored for 6 to 12 months have a relatively long shelf life, which are very suitable for milk storage at this stage.

You can also store some refrigerated yogurt and cheese in the refrigerator. Some special types of cheese, such as mozzarella, can be stored in the freezer for longer storage time, and can also be used as calcium and high-quality protein. source.

You can also prepare some cheese snacks that are kept at room temperature for a rainy day.

Finally, I have to draw a key point: it may be inconvenient to see a doctor during special times, and food safety issues should be more careful! You must pay attention to these situations-

Separate raw and cooked:

It is best to use a fresh-keeping bag and a sealed bag to store various foods properly; if this condition is not available, at least raw and cooked food should be placed on different shelves; cooked food should be placed on the upper layer of raw food

Clean up mildew:

If any food is moldy, throw it out immediately and clear the space around the refrigerator; mold spores may have been scattered throughout the refrigerator

Spoiled and thrown away:

Do not eat any food that changes in taste, texture, or texture
